House votes for Department of War renaming as part of an annual defense bill

House votes for Department of War renaming as part of an annual defense billPhoto: Federal News Network

The House has passed a defense policy bill that incorporates President Donald Trump’s request for a historic $1.15 trillion in spending for the Pentagon.
